Jun 16, 2021Thirteen student-athletes at Rockingham Community College earned academic honors from Region 10 of the National Junior College Athletic Association.
According to the Region 10 criteria, these students have either passed a minimum of 24 credit hours with a least a 3.0 cumulative grade point average for the 2020-21 academic year, or have graduated with a degree this academic year with at least a 3.0 grade point average.
The College is extremely proud of the dedication the following students have to academics and athletics:
Baseball: Steven Dallas, Bennet Nooe, and Jarred Simpson, all of Eden; Jonathan Todd of Reidsville; Alden Kolessar of Summerfield; RJ Brooks of Oak Ridge; Angel Gonzalez of Winston-Salem; Gabe Duncan of Iron Station; Hunter Lail of Cherryville; Dylan Mauldin of Gastonia; and Scott Meitzler of Tampa, Fla.
Beach Volleyball: Selena Zenquis of Madison, and Madelyn Strader of Bowling Green, S.C.
